Parks and Nature Reserves

Miami hosts numerous parks and nature reserves ideal for outdoor enthusiasts. Notable options include:

  • Everglades National Park: Spanning over 1.5 million acres, this UNESCO World Heritage site showcases unique wetlands and diverse wildlife. Visitors can explore via guided tours or walking trails.
  • Virginia Key Beach Park: A historic location offering picnic areas, nature trails, and serene beach access, suitable for families and solo travelers alike.
  • Oleta River State Park: The largest urban park in Florida features biking trails, kayaking, and scenic picnic spots, providing an excellent escape from city life.

These parks encourage outdoor activities like hiking, biking, and wildlife viewing, promoting connection with nature.

Water Activities

Miami’s waterways offer various sober-friendly activities that allow for fun and relaxation. Consider these options:

  • Kayaking or Paddleboarding: Rentals available at locations such as Oleta River State Park provide opportunities to explore the coastal ecosystem while enjoying a workout.
  • Snorkeling Tours: Visit Biscayne National Park for snorkeling adventures, discovering colorful marine life and coral reefs under the supervision of experienced guides.
  • Cruises: Embark on a scenic boat tour in Biscayne Bay, providing stunning views of Miami’s skyline and the surrounding islands.

These water activities present adventurous ways to stay active and appreciate Miami’s beautiful coastline without the nightlife influence.

Shopping and Souvenirs

Shopping in Miami provides opportunities to find unique souvenirs and local artisan products. Key locations include:

  • Bayside Marketplace: This vibrant waterfront shopping center features over 150 shops, restaurants, and entertainment options.
  • Lincoln Road Mall: An outdoor shopping district with high-end boutiques, art galleries, and diverse dining options.
  • Wynwood Marketplace: A space filled with local artisans, food vendors, and murals, perfect for unique gifts.

Sober travelers can enjoy fresh juices and smoothies at various cafés, keeping the shopping experience refreshing and vibrant. Be sure to explore local art pieces and handmade crafts for memorable keepsakes.
